The current study investigated the relationship between workload and occupational stress among managers in manufacturing industries. Data were collected from 40 managers who were selected from Unilever, Goldstar Sugars, Astra Paints and Innscor. Survey questionnaires were used to collect data and these were administered to all selected managers with the aim of investigating the relationship between workload and occupational stress. Results of the study showed that workload is significantly related to occupational stress among managers. It also emanated from the study that workload contribute significantly to overall feelings of work-related stress and that work-related stress manifests itself psychologically, behaviourally, emotionally and physically.
